> "
> uClibc does not have sched_getcpu() implemented. So we create a wrapper
> to getcpu syscall when compiling for uclibc.
> 
> So far execinfo.h does not exist on uclibc but it turns out to be that
> this header is not needed even in eglibc case so it can be removed
>
